19 Denshaw Avenue

    19, DENSHAW AVENUE, DENTON, MANCHESTER, M34 3WX

    This terraced freehold property on Denshaw Avenue last sold in December 2007 for £105,000. Based on price growth in the M34 district since then, its estimated current value is £182,292 — placing it in the 20th percentile nationally and the 26th percentile within M34. The property covers 90 m² (969 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,025 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of C.
